Table tutor, form tutor and for the novice so, you want to make a web page. In his chapter, you will be learning about the frames and how they are used for creating multiple sections in a single browser display. Also here is an interesting article on using css to mimic frames without frames. Havent you seen those pages where you click on a link on the left side of a page and the document on the right changes. Technically, a frame is also a component, but we will treat frames differently from other components because frames form the physical windows that are seen onscreen. So the first percentage is the first strip and the second belongs to the second strip. From word processor to web page often your web pages will begin their digital life as word processing documents. That means you will have a contentless, that will have the role of showing the browser what pages must be displayed.
For example the frames page for this section has a menu on the left. If you want to validate a page containing frames, be sure the is set to either html frameset dtd or xhtml frameset dtd. We have gathered every minute information related to the subject to make the beginners understand the working of the same. When using frames, its important you use the html public wc3dtd html 4. In this page we are providing to our visitor html tutorial pdf. They also incorporate a slightly different method of coding from the rest of html. Help to translate the content of this tutorial to your language. By doing this you can create frames that are not strict grids like in the example above.
Like a table, a group of frames has rows and columns. T o make frame borders invisible you simply need to add the parameters colsline to the frameset. In other words, the browser trys to fit it in any way it. Well organized and easy to understand web building tutorials with lots of examples of how to use html, css, javascript, sql, php, python, bootstrap, java. We assure, you will not find any problem in html tutorial. You should use an iframe as a last resort, as it has problems with bookmarking and navigation, and there are always better options other than an iframe. Servlets and jsp and this tutorial available at public. Step by step html quick and easy way to learn html. Learning html is a fun and engaged activity with a simple text editor, a web browser on your computer. This tutorial is one in a series of pagetutor tutorials and is also available for download. Html frames 2 html frames agenda advantages and disadvantages of frames frame template defining rows and cols in a frameset common frame and frameset attributes nested frames targeting a document to a named frame cell. Using html frames for page layout an introduction to html frames with examples.
With our online html editor, you can edit the html, and click on a button to view the result. You can do this quite simply by clicking on the desktop with your right mouse button and choosing new folder from the popup menu. The sql certificate documents your knowledge of sql. This ebook divides the tutorial into 15 chapters and each chapter is explained in detail with examples. The window is divided into frames in a similar way the tables are organized. Our html tutorial is developed for beginners and professionals. Read below to learn about 1 the reason that framed sites dont. Your contribution will go a long way in helping us. Html tutorial series on frames this is a frames page a frames page is one in which you can load other pages. Html frames examples code frame example with different layout and different type frame partiiton set the noresize in frame example code. Got a page that you do not want to open outside of a frameset. But, unless you have a very unusual circumstance, there really is no reason to use this attribute. Problem is, these elements are no longer supported in html.
Hypertext means that the document contains links that allow the reader to jump to other places in the document or to another document altogether. Despite their drawbacks, frames are undoubtedly useful for many types of. Create a new folder on the desktop and name it tutorial. Our absolute beginner tutorial will turn you from wannabe to webmaster in just a few hours. The rows attribute of tag defines horizontal frames and cols attribute defines vertical frames. Although im not a fan of frames myself, i do like this look when. Each section can be loaded from separate html document. If you are running an 800x600 screen you make the 3rd and middle area 600 pixels wide. The javascript certificate documents your knowledge of javascript and html dom.
Html frame used to split the browser window in several individual frames that can contain a separate html web document. The jquery certificate documents your knowledge of jquery. Step by step tutorial on how to create html frames to divide a page with multiple frames along. Learn to build your first websites using html, css, javscript, php and more. Each in a can have different attributes, such as border, scrolling, the ability to resize, etc. They give you the ability to open multiple pages in the same browser window, and have static navigation bars on the side of the screen and whatnot. The tag specifies the number of columnsrows on a frame. Some browsers such as firefox and chrome have a builtin pdf rendered which allows them to display the pdf inline where as some older browsers perhaps older versions of ie attempt to download the file instead. A collection of frames in the browser window is known as a. In order to style the contents of each frame, the styles must be added to the source document itself.
In the age before responsive design and fixedposition css, frames were a great way to divide up your web page. Think of frames as creating a table of documents on the page. One of the most popular formats of web page design is that twocolumn, seamlessframe look. When the print dialog box opens up, find the print frames section in the window fig. Frames also have a large number of methods not found in other components. A frameset is simply an html document that tells the browser how to divide the screen into split windows. This means we are dividing the page into vertical strips. In his chapter, you will be learning about the frames and how they are used for creating multiple sections in a. Creative educators lessons for frames provide highlevel ideas for language arts, math, science, and social studies that engage students in the curriculum while building creativity, communication, and critical thinking. Pdf documents though ie might have some problems, this so question might help.
Each will cause a framed site to be printed in a different way. Hosting is 60% for a limited time only exclusively through step by step html. Before learning html, you must have the basic knowledge of computer fundamental. This html tutorial contains hundreds of html examples. Our html tutorial is designed to help beginners and professionals both. Use the frameset element in place of the body element in an html document. Html tutorial or html 5 tutorial provides basic and advanced concepts of html. The window is divided into frames in similar way the tables are organized. Follow this tutorial to learn how to use one button to change two or more frames in one shot. That means how to layout an html page, how to add text and images, how to add headings and text formatting, and. This html tutorial series covers all the fundamentals of html, including the idea of elements and attributes, way of formatting the text using html tags, methods of adding the style information to the document, technique of inserting images and tables, process of creating lists and forms as well as method of including. You will need to purchase a domain name like this is required to view your website on the internet. Websites that contain frames are usually the ones that cause this to happen.
O n this page you can see examples of different framesets. This section introduces the tags related to html frames. The frame tag defines one particular window frame within a. Html frames tutorial a basic visual guide mouseflip tutorials. Each cell of the table contains a document which is stored in a separate file. I just tested it in ie 8, ff 3, opera 11, safari 5, chrome 8. Got a page you dont want to open in someone elses frameset. Html document within frame include a other web pages link can be opened in the desired frame. These are the html tutorial for beginners pdf files, by which while sitting at home you can start learning about the php working.
A collection of frames in the browser window is known as a frameset. As frames were only recognized by the w3c world wide web consortium as of version 4, the doctype tag ensures the file is correctly interpreted. One way to do this is by saving the document as a text only file. The css certificate documents your knowledge of advanced css. Frame is use to improve appearance and usability of a site. Learn html css for free with our expert tutorials how to use frame tags in html how to use frames and framesets in dreamweaver how to use frame tags in html 80 frame as hyperlink target in html hindi. They enabled you to have a fixed header with your logo and contact details, or a fixed top, left or right navigation system. This set of nested framesets creates the popular title and sidebar layout. Our website brings the possibility to get the solutions at the site itself. Here is the full source code for a simple frameset. For the cols attribute you are working lefttoright. In order to mark up such a document with html, you must first get it into a plain text format. Html5 frames templates html codes, editors, and generators.
As in the tutorial about html tables, cols is short for columns. These html5 frames templates use html5 and css to achieve that frames effect without using any frames or frameset elements why is this important. Html was first created by tim bernerslee, robert cailliau, and others starting in 1989. Html frames are used to create sections in html page. Html forms handle important functions like taking orders, surveys, user registration and more. Html tag is used to divide up the display area of your browser into sections. For someone whose monitor is set at 640x480, those 100 pixel wide frames you put in your page are now 80 pixels wide.
Using an iframe to render a pdf will not work on all browsers. Use the frame element to create frames for the content of the web page. Attribute value description frameborder 0 or 1 specifies whether or not to display border around the frame. Phptpoint has a vast coverage for the php learners. Traditionally, frames based websites used the frames or frameset tags to achieve the separate frames. And i can tell you now, its probably not the best idea, since frames are fairly hard to, at first figure out, and second to implement.
This means that one page has no content on it, but rather tells the browser which web pages you would like to open. Quickly and easily learn html and how to make websites. The python certificate documents your knowledge of python. This sets up the frameset to consist of two frames in two columns. Frames are used to show more than one html documents in one window. Retrieve materials first you must create a folder to hold your files.
Html frame tag is used to divide up the display area of your browser into sections. Since php and css have been introduced, this technique has been used less and less. In our tutorial, every topic is given stepbystep so that you can learn it in a very easy way. Specific attributes the html frame tag also supports following additional attributes. Jan 02, 2020 learn html css for free with our expert tutorials how to use frame tags in html how to use frames and framesets in dreamweaver how to use frame tags in html 80 frame as hyperlink target in html hindi.
Printing websites with frames 011720 mcnpl 1 some websites display one way on your computer screen and print out very differently when you put them onto paper. Dividing a page into frames is actually quite simple. Unlike many other html tutorials, its a stepbystep guide not a boring longwinded reference our stepbystep guide teaches you the basics of html and how to build your first website. Lets suppose that you make a frame 100 pixels wide on the left, and 100 pixels wide on the right. Note that you may embed a frameset within another frameset. Frames were not deprecated in html5, but were deprecated in xhtml 1. Just as with any webpage, the contents of each frame can be styled with css. For some reason, thousands of people learning how to write html make their first site using frames. Html tutorials pdf are the files which have free downloading process and easy access for your learning. A collection of frames in the html document is called as.
Use the src attribute to identify the resource that should be loaded inside each frame. The element specifies how many columns or rows there will be in the frameset, and how much percentagepixels of space will occupy each of them. Frames tutorial and complete description of html tags for frames. If you wanted to divide your page into 2 side by side frames, then you would put one complete html document in the left frame and another complete html document in the right frame. Html frames html provides programmers for dividing a single browser display into multiple window sections, where each section holds the capability to load individual url. This will open a new window displaying one html document in each frame. The tag pair define how your frames will be laid out. This html tutorial series covers all the fundamentals of html, including the idea of elements and attributes, way of formatting the text using html tags, methods of adding the style information to the document, technique of inserting images and tables, process of creating lists and forms as well as method of including other html documents inside the current document. Html frames are used to divide your browser window into multiple sections where each section can load a separate html document. Feb 01, 2018 step by step tutorial on how to create html frames to divide a page with multiple frames along with simple ready to use examples. The first frame takes 20% of the browser window and the second 80%. Download free html tutorial for beginners guide in pdf format and learn each chapters in detail along with simple examples and start build your site.
5 792 1016 1531 416 591 248 1433 1061 318 229 1376 794 86 1443 529 15 1175 520 596 963 1391 568 362 1332 769 665 269 1114 1214 1022 480